The application of sacrificial anodes for the protection of structures requires the development of suitable anode materials for the exposure environment. Screening tests enable the rapid selection of materials which show potential as candidates for the given application. These tests may typically use a single parameter (e.g. operating potential at a defined constant current density) as a pass/fail criterion and are normally of short duration (usually hours) with test specimen weights of the order of hundreds of grams. The tests are not intended to simulate field conditions precisely. [Pg.151]

Sprayed coatings These are of the greatest importance, particularly for the protection of structural steel or certain aluminium alloys. The metal to be coated must be grit blasted shortly before spraying to provide a clean rough surface. Chilled iron grit is used for most steelwork, while alumina or silicon... [Pg.465]

The main application of sprayed aluminium is for the protection of structural steel, and the process can also be utilised to protect high-strength aluminium alloys. The process has the important advantage that it can be carried out on site. [Pg.473]

Aluminium coatings are not favoured in atmospheres containing explosive mixtures because contact with rusty steel can cause incendiary sparking, and for this reason aluminium coatings are not used for protection of structures in coalmines (cf. CP 2008 1966). [Pg.475]

Zinc dust coatings are utilized in large quantities for the protection of structural steel, also including underwater steel construction and ship building [5.56]. Zinc dust is used in organic and inorganic binder systems (alkali silicates, ethyl silicates) [5.56, 5.105]. [Pg.226]

Table VII shows three asphalt coatings used In thicknesses comparable to Industrial paints. Film thicknesses are from 0.7 to 3 mils. These coatings find wide use In Industry for the protection of structural steel, for the protection of metal parts In storage (removable with solvents), and as pipe and tank coatings. The aluminum pigmented coating has two main advantages aluminum appearance Is more desirable than black, and the pigment protects the bitumen from the actinic rays, thereby extending the life of the coatings. Innovative seismic control systems belongs to the world of the vibration control techniques of structures, which includes passive, semi-active, active and hybrid systems (Housner et al., 1997 Spencer, 2003 Christopoulos and Filiatrault, 2007). The experiences acquired during experimental activities and worldwide apvplications have indicated the passive control techniques as the most suitable solutions for the seismic protection of structures. These systems modify the stiffness and/or the dissipative properties of the structure, favoring the reduction of the dynamic response to seismic actions. An alloy of 2% Ag-Pb is used as a corrosion-resistant anode in impressed current systems for cathodic protection of structures in seawater (see Section 13.6) [4]. Alloying with 6-12% Sb increases strength [only at temperatures <120 °C (<250°F)] of the otherwise weak metal, but corrosion resistance of the alloy in some media is below that of pure lead. [Pg.446]
